Aggreko Beats Big Freeze to Power Football's Big Game
DALLAS - (BUSINESS WIRE) - The Green Bay Packers and Pittsburgh Steelers professional football
teams won't be the only power on display at Cowboys Stadium this Sunday,
during football's annual championship game. As the Dallas/Fort Worth
area experiences some of the coldest winter temperatures in decades,
Aggreko, the global leader in temporary power generation and temperature
control solutions, will provide large-scale power generation and heating
for the entire event, including the half-time show.
Following months of planning and preparation, Aggreko's major events
division will power everything from lighting and video during The Black
Eyed Peas' half-time performance to stadium security. Aggreko will also
provide power and temperature control for the international media
compounds broadcasting the event to a worldwide television, internet and
radio audience.
"This is Aggreko's 21st year supporting the big game and its
many festivities, and each event brings a unique experience," said Gordy
Broussard, Vice President, National Sales and Marketing, Aggreko North
America. "As they say, everything is bigger in Texas, and the sheer size
of the new stadium makes this one of Aggreko's largest supply of
uninterrupted power and heating for a single event."
Aggreko will also power both teams' practice facilities and several
celebration sites and VIP areas. Services include:
-
13 MWs of generator power - enough for approximately 3,000
medium-sized homes
-
4600 kW of heating
-
Approximately 50 miles of cable distributed in and around the stadium
"This job requires finding creative ways to distribute 50 miles of cable
in and around the building and install temporary utilities while keeping
the area safe and not detracting from the beauty of this amazing
facility," said Broussard.
Aggreko will have the support of its national network of more than 50
service centers and a team of 12 dedicated employees, who began
installing the complex array of equipment weeks prior to the game.
Dismantling will require an additional two weeks after the final whistle
blows.

Aggreko provides power and temperature control solutions to customers
who need them either very quickly, or for a short or indeterminate
length of time. Examples would be the supply of power to an industrial
site which needs to service its permanent power supply, supplying a
whole city in times of power shortage, or providing a major sporting
event with power and cooling systems. We serve our customers either
through our 144 service centers, which we call the Local Business, or
globally through our International Power Projects business.
In the Local
business, which accounts for about half of our revenues, we hire our
equipment to customers, who then operate it for themselves, although we
retain responsibility for servicing and maintaining it. In the International
Power Projects business, which also accounts for about half of our
revenues, we operate as a power producer. We install and operate power
plants and we charge our customers both for providing the generating
capacity, and for the electricity we produce. We design and manufacture
equipment specifically for these requirements in our factory in
Dumbarton, Scotland.
